Transaction e0503644faa24351e7158db65cb232d86f3df55e8accd876f7ecb5ed11d5423d

1 Input
2 Outputs
  • e0503644faa24351e7158db65cb232d86f3df55e8accd876f7ecb5ed11d5423d:0
  • value  1000000
    address  2MuwtbDeYspPBkJEZ8WA4Nu3UXWC2rsCyqK
  • e0503644faa24351e7158db65cb232d86f3df55e8accd876f7ecb5ed11d5423d:1
  • value  1199834
    address  2MvksFRCb4Ra6sSegiPJXokjRK81YkFKiMu